40-5-124.
(a)
Any person charged with an offense under this chapter may be tried in any
municipal court of any municipality if the offense occurred within the corporate
limits of such municipality. Such courts are granted the jurisdiction to try and
dispose of such cases. The jurisdiction of such courts shall be concurrent with
the jurisdiction of any other courts within the county having jurisdiction to
try and dispose of such cases. Any fines and forfeitures arising from the
prosecution of such cases shall be retained by the municipality and shall be
paid into the treasury of such municipality. Any person charged with an offense
under this chapter shall be entitled to request to have the case against him
transferred to the court having general misdemeanor jurisdiction in the county
wherein the alleged offense occurred.
(b)
Nothing in this Code section shall be construed to give any municipality the
right to impose a fine or punish by imprisonment in excess of the limits as set
forth in the municipality´s charter.
